J.D. Power and Associates Ranks Sony Ericsson Highest Mobile Handset Provider for Second Consecutive Time
Business Wire, May 29, 2008
With Highest In Overall Customer Satisfaction Performance, Sony Ericsson Continues Leadership with Superior Design and Product Innovation
RALEIGH, N.C. -- For the second consecutive time, Sony Ericsson ranked highest in U.S. overall customer satisfaction performance among wireless mobile phone brands in the 2008 J.D. Power and Associates U.S. Wireless Mobile Phone Evaluation Study(SM). Sony Ericsson was previously ranked highest in the same study during periods of 2006 and 2007.

In this 2008 Vol. 1 Mobile Phone Study, Sony Ericsson ranked highest among mobile phone brands with a score of 740, significantly higher than industry average. Sony Ericsson received significantly higher than industry average scores in all factors, which included physical design, operation, features and battery function.
The study measured customers' satisfaction with wireless handsets based on five key product performance factors, including physical design, operation, features, handset durability and battery function.
Sony Ericsson entered the wireless handset market in 2001 as a joint venture between Sony and Ericsson. Since its inception, the company has released a number of Sony sub-branded handsets, including the Walkman[TM] and Cyber-shot[TM] brands in 2005 and 2006, respectively. In February 2008, Sony Ericsson launched XPERIA[TM], the first sub-brand born within Sony Ericsson.

Sony Ericsson Mobile Communications was established as a 50:50 joint venture by Sony and Ericsson in October 2001, with global corporate functions located in London. The company serves the worldwide communications market with innovative and feature-rich mobile phones, accessories and PC-cards, and it has R&D sites in Europe, Japan, China, India and America. Sony Ericsson is the title sponsor of the Women's Tennis Association, and works with the Association to promote the Sony Ericsson WTA Tour in over 80 cities during the year.
